Green Buildings

Green buildings are designed to minimize energy consumption and reduce carbon footprints. These structures often incorporate:

  • Solar panels
  • Green roofs
  • Rainwater harvesting systems
  • Energy-efficient lighting and HVAC systems

One notable example is the Bosco Verticale in Milan, Italy. This pair of residential towers is covered with over 900 trees and 20,000 plants, providing a natural habitat for wildlife and improving air quality.

Adaptive Reuse

Adaptive reuse involves repurposing old buildings for new uses, preserving historical architecture while meeting modern needs. This approach reduces waste and conserves resources.

The High Line in New York City is a prime example. Once an elevated railway, it has been transformed into a public park, offering green space and recreational opportunities in a densely populated area.

Interactive Parks

Interactive parks encourage community engagement through features like playgrounds, art installations, and performance spaces. These parks often include:

  • Interactive water features
  • Outdoor fitness equipment
  • Public art displays
  • Amphitheaters for live performances

The Superkilen park in Copenhagen, Denmark, is a vibrant example. It features a diverse array of installations and activities, reflecting the multicultural community it serves.

Pedestrian-Friendly Zones

Creating pedestrian-friendly zones enhances walkability and reduces traffic congestion. These areas often include wide sidewalks, bike lanes, and public transportation options.

The redevelopment of Times Square in New York City transformed it into a pedestrian plaza, significantly reducing vehicle traffic and creating a safer, more enjoyable environment for visitors.

Intelligent Infrastructure

Intelligent infrastructure includes smart grids, automated traffic management, and IoT-enabled buildings. These systems enhance energy efficiency, reduce congestion, and improve public safety.

Songdo International Business District in South Korea is a leading example of a smart city. It features a central control system that monitors and manages everything from traffic flow to energy usage.

Marina Bay Sands, Singapore

Marina Bay Sands is an iconic example of innovative urban design. This integrated resort features a hotel, casino, shopping mall, and convention center, all connected by a rooftop park with stunning views of the city.

The design incorporates sustainable features such as rainwater harvesting and energy-efficient lighting, making it a model for eco-friendly urban development.

Masdar City, UAE

Masdar City is a pioneering project in sustainable urban design. This planned city aims to be carbon-neutral, relying on renewable energy sources and innovative technologies.

Key features include:

  • Solar power plants
  • Wind towers for natural cooling
  • Automated personal rapid transit systems
  • Energy-efficient buildings

Masdar City demonstrates how sustainable design can create a livable and environmentally friendly urban environment.
